Role of miR-124 in the regulation of retinoic acid-induced Neuro-2A cell differentiation
Authors:Qun You  Qiang Gong  Yu-Qiao Han  Rou Pi  Yi-Jie Du  Su-Zhen Dong
Institution:Shanghai Engineering Research Center of Molecular Therapeutics and New Drug Development;Department of Integrative Medicine;Institutes of Integrative Medicine
Abstract:Retinoic acid can cause many types of cells,including mouse neuroblastoma Neuro-2 A cells,to differentiate into neurons.However,it is still unknown whether microRNAs(miRNAs) play a role in this neuronal differentiation.To address this issue,real-time polymerase chain reaction assays were used to detect the expression of several differentiation-related miRNAs during the differentiation of retinoic acid-treated Neuro-2 A cells.The results revealed that miR-124 and miR-9 were upregulated,while miR-125 b was downregulated in retinoic acid-treated Neuro-2 A cells.To identify the miRNA that may play a key role,miR-124 expression was regulated by transfection of miRNA mimics or inhibitors.Morphological analysis results showed that inhibition of miR-124 expression reversed the effects of retinoic acid on neurite outgrowth.Moreover,miR-124 overexpression alone caused Neuro-2 A cells to differentiate into neurons,and its inhibitor could block this effect.These results suggest that miR-124 plays an important role in retinoic acid-induced differentiation of Neuro-2 A cells.
Keywords:immunofluorescence  MAP2  micro RNA  mi R-124  Neuro-2A cells  neurite outgrowth  neuronal differentiation  overexpression  real-time PCR  retinoic acid
